Regulatory Classification
Identification
(1) Cryosurgical unit with a liquid nitrogen cooled cryoprobe and accessories. A cryosurgical unit with a liquid nitrogen cooled cryoprobe and accessories is a device intended to destroy tissue during surgical procedures by applying extreme cold. (2) Cryosurgical unit with a nitrous oxide cooled cryoprobe and accessories. A cryosurgical unit with a nitrous oxide cooled cryoprobe and accessories is a device intended to destroy tissue during surgical procedures, including urological applications, by applying extreme cold. (3) Cryosurgical unit with a carbon dioxide cooled cryoprobe or a carbon dioxide dry ice applicator and accessories. A cryosurgical unit with a carbon dioxide cooled cryoprobe or a carbon dioxide dry ice applicator and accessories is a device intended to destroy tissue during surgical procedures by applying extreme cold. The device is intended to treat disease conditions such as tumors, skin cancers, acne scars, or hemangiomas (benign tumors consisting of newly formed blood vessels) and various benign or malignant gynecological conditions affecting vulvar, vaginal, or cervical tissue. The device is not intended for urological applications.

## 1.1 Device Description:
The XSense Cryoablation System with CryoProbes is operated in conjunction with an imaging system, such as ultrasound, to provide real-time visualization of the cryosurgical procedure, used in a professional healthcare environment for cryotherapy according to IceCure Medical’s technology. The device technology is based on the delivery of the low-temperature cryogen under pressure from the internal dewar to the CryoProbe’s tip, enabling it to reach very low temperature, due to the thermal energy transfer principle that occurs as a result of phase transfer from liquid to gas of nitrogen at the tip of the CryoProbe, and thus freeze and destroy the treated tissue that the CryoProbe comes in contact with.
The XSense Cryoablation System with CryoProbes cleared under (K240892) is the predicate device of the subject device XSense Cryoablation System with CryoProbes, which is part of the IceCure family of cryoablation products. No change other than the Shelf-life of two (2) years was introduced since last cleared under (K240892). The XSense Cryoablation System include the following additional accessories: (1) CryoProbes that are available in two configurations, (2) an external 25 liters dewar with a supporting cart, (3) an Introducer, and (4) a Holder.
## 1.2 Performance Data:
The subject device, XSense Cryoablation System with CryoProbes, and the predicate device, XSense Cryoablation System with CryoProbes (K240892), are the same device with an update to the CryoProbes' Shelf-life. Except for Shelf-life validation, all other Verification and Validation (V&V) activities for the subject device, were not impacted, modified or updated since the predicate device's submission (K240892).
The validation of the change of XSense CryoProbe's Shelf-life from one (1) year to two (2) years passed successfully all predefined acceptance criteria according to well-established-FDA-recognized consensus standards (with no deviations from the standards), this demonstrated that the difference in the technological characteristics between the subject and predicate devices do not raise any new types of safety or efficacy concerns.
